What a useful first draft should contain
Role connection
The opening ties your background to the specific role instead of repeating your CV.
Proof points
The middle paragraphs surface evidence that supports the requirements in the job post.
Editable tone
You can adjust wording, template, and emphasis before exporting the PDF.
The strongest letters are short, specific, and reviewed by you before they are sent.
